Recording Studio B (Ground Floor, Larchgate Wing) is used by the Hollenbeck Learning team for training videos. Reception should book sessions through the studio calendar and ensure no walk-ins enter while the red lamp is lit. Headsets and clickers are stored in the cabinet by the door. The studio door stays locked at all times; escorted guests may enter with the code below.

staff pass of baweg-bawep = bdg-AIU-1

# Environment Variables — Fareforge Rules Engine

Fareforge evaluates shipping-fee rules at checkout for the Pallorcart platform. When reviewing changes, confirm that `FARE_RULESET_VERSION` matches the migration in the PR, and that `FARE_EVAL_TIMEOUT_MS` stays at or below 150 — anything higher stalls the checkout path. `FARE_CACHE_TTL` controls how long compiled rulesets persist. The engine also signs rule-evaluation audit records, and the signing secret is defined on the following line.

vault entry, fadup-tagag: RELAY_SECRET8=2fd92179

Ticket: LIFT-482 — Expired creds on the elevator-dispatch sim

Hey newcomers, quick one: the Hoistwork simulator stopped pulling building profiles last night because its service credential expired. Classic. If your local runs show empty car queues, that's why — not your code. Marta already minted a replacement; drop it into your env config and restart the scheduler pod. The fresh key is right below.

gateway credential: kto23_Gg8WqG328rEv1DwGxRVIOT4

Runbook: account recovery — Linthollow docs linter

Scope: service account for the Linthollow documentation linter only.

Symptoms: CI step "docs-lint" fails with auth errors; lint bot stops commenting on merge requests.

Steps:
1. Confirm the service account is locked in the Garrowby admin panel.
2. Do not rotate keys; that breaks the Pindrel mirror.
3. Trigger the recovery flow from the panel.
4. Re-run the failed pipeline once unlocked.

The recovery flow prompts for the standing passphrase, which is recorded below.

strongbox words: druath-quenael